I was a big Billy Tubbs fan, but he missed out on his fair share of top-level in-state talent. Mark Price, Brent Price (initially), Steve Hale, Lee Mayberry and Byron Houston were all top-40 high school players from in-state. I'm sure there were others he missed out on as well, but those stuck out to me.

Billy and Kelvin both signed and lost their fair share of top-level in-state talent. I doubt it will be any different with Lon.

yes, this is more accurate. Hardly any of Billy's teams had more than 1 OK high school stud. He had Wayman and Choo at the same time and then he recruited Flowers to play with King but Flowers flunked out so King was the only good OK HS player on those teams. Then his last few years he had Evans (who wasn't highly recruited), Webster and Brent Price though Price was a transfer from South Carolina.
